Commercial Toilet Repair Cost Range in Atlanta, GA
Typical price ranges for commercial toilet repair projects in Atlanta, GA, can vary based on scope and complexity. Repair costs generally fall within the following ranges:
$150 - $400 for minor repairs such as flushing issues or minor leaks.
$500 - $1,200 for more extensive repairs, including replacement of major components or fixture parts.
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Toilet Flushing Problems | $150 - $300 |
| Leak Repairs | $200 - $500 |
| Toilet Replacement | $600 - $1,200 |
| Tank Repairs or Replacement | $250 - $700 |
| Handle or Flush Valve Repair | $150 - $400 |
| Seal or Wax Ring Replacement | $200 - $450 |
| Emergency or Extensive Repairs | $700 - $2,000 |
What affects the cost of Commercial Toilet Repair
Several factors can influence the overall expense of commercial toilet repair projects in Atlanta, GA. Understanding these elements can help in comparing options and estimating project budgets.
- Materials: The choice of replacement parts, such as commercial-grade toilets, flush valves, or seals, can vary in cost based on quality and brand available locally in Atlanta.
- Size and Scope: Larger or more complex systems, including multiple toilets or specialized fixtures, may require additional materials and labor, impacting overall costs.
- Labor Complexity: Repairs involving difficult access, older plumbing configurations, or intricate connections tend to require more time and skill, influencing labor charges.
- Permitting: Certain repairs may necessitate permits from local Atlanta authorities, which can add to the project costs and processing time.
- Additional Services or Extras: Tasks such as replacing associated plumbing components, sealing, or installing upgrades can increase the total expense beyond basic repairs.
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Minor repairs (e.g., flushing issues, leaks) | $150 - $400 |
| Toilet replacement (single unit) | $300 - $700 |
| Multiple unit repairs or replacements | $1,000 - $3,000 |
| Scope expansion (additional fixtures, plumbing upgrades) | $2,500 - $7,000 |
Note: Costs in Atlanta, GA, may vary based on local labor rates and specific project requirements.
